IoB2 not allow erase mp3 & DiVX directories
IoB2 not allow erase mp3 & DiVX directories
If a common user (flag 3) gives up to complete one release and tries to erase the respective directory of mp3 or DiVX(imdb),ioB2 does not allow.
Sequence of commands and answers of ioB2:
user command: del an.mp3.incomplete-DIRECTORY
system message : Directory not empty
Then, if the user tries delete the internal archives (.sfv, .nfo,.m3u, etc) the answer is: invalid filename (the archives continue there and the names are correct)
In the case of DiVX (imdb) happens similar thing in relation to the directory and the tagline created by .nfo.
In synthesis, the system does not allow that to the user delete its proper uploads...

You're right, the imdb dirtag doesn't have permissions or owner set when create. I will correct this. However, the default permissions and owner should apply here.
I've just tested it and I was allowed to delete the dirtag without any error or warning. What is your configuration for these default permissions and owner ?
Now, the commands:
"del a.test.directory-midasking" should be "rmd a.test.directory-midasking" (could be a typo).
"Directory not empty" means you're not allowed to rmdir a non-empty directory. This is the intended behaviour (as it is on any *nix os).
"invalid filename" looks like a bug introduced with ioFTPD 5.8.6r and 5.8.7r. Have you upgraded to one of these ?
